Understanding Pain Relievers
Painkiller, or analgesics, are medications developed to reduce pain. They can be broadly classified into two types: non-prescription (OTC) medications and prescription medications. Comprehending the distinctions between these classifications, their usages, adverse effects, and safety measures is important for customers seeking relief.

Acetaminophen (Tylenol)
Use: Primary for mild to moderate pain (headaches, muscle pains)Advantages: Often well-tolerated; very little intestinal side impactsDrawbacks: Overdose can result in extreme liver damage
Nonstero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drugs (NSAIDs)
Examples: Ibuprofen (Advil, Motrin), Naproxen (Aleve)Use: Effective for inflammation-related pain (arthritis, menstrual cramps)Advantages: Reduces inflammation and eases painDisadvantages: Long-term usage can result in gastrointestinal problems and increased blood pressure
Opioids
Examples: Oxycodone, HydrocodoneUse: Severe pain (post-surgical, cancer-related)Advantages: Strong pain reliefDrawbacks: Risk of addiction, overdose, and adverse effects such as constipation
Adjuvant Medications

A1: While OTC Purchase Pain Relievers relievers are generally safe, they might not appropriate for individuals with specific health conditions or those taking other medications. It's essential to consult a healthcare professional if uncertain.
Q2: Is it safe to blend various types of painkiller?
A2: Some mixes can be safe (e.g., taking ibuprofen and acetaminophen together), however it's essential to comprehend the risks and possible interactions. Always contact a healthcare supplier.
Q3: How long can I take painkiller?
A3: For OTC pain relievers, it's typically recommended to not go beyond 10 days for ongoing pain without consulting a medical professional. For prescription medications, follow your doctor's guidance.
